As someone with dry lips prone to dead skin cells, I prefer moisturizing lip products. This one offers hydration while also providing a fresh pop of color when layered. It's perfect for everyday use. The downside of moisturizing lip products is... they tend to fade quickly. If you want a vibrant look, you'll need to apply multiple layers. For a subtle, natural look, apply just one layer to mimic your natural lip color. - Hwahae UserCombination SkinAtopy SkinAcne SkinFeb 2, 2018

The color payoff is fantastic - it turns beautifully pink when applied twice. You can layer it for more intensity, and it doesn't overly dry out your lips. I've been using it almost daily, and it's lasted me about 5 months. I've repurchased it, and the shade is so pretty that I always keep it in my bag. I'd recommend buying this when it's on sale. The regular price is quite steep.
